About The Position

We are seeking a highly experienced Principal Electronic & Software Engineer to lead the design and development of embedded electronic systems and products. This role is responsible for architecting, developing, and supporting hardware, firmware, and test systems from concept through production. The ideal candidate brings a strong system-level perspective, combining expertise in embedded systems, circuit design, and software development, along with the ability to mentor engineers and support manufacturing and test processes. This is a hands-on technical leadership role within a collaborative engineering team.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Electrical Engineering or related field (Master’s preferred)
  • 10–15+ years of experience in electronic and embedded systems design
  • Strong experience with embedded systems and microcontroller-based design
  • Proficiency in C/C++ for firmware development
  • Experience with analog and digital circuit design
  • Hands-on experience with hardware debugging, bring-up, and troubleshooting
  • Experience developing test software for production and/or customer use
  • Experience with PCB design tools (Altium, KiCad, or similar)
  • Strong understanding of the interaction between hardware, firmware, and software systems
  • Ability to work in a hands-on engineering and manufacturing environment
  • Strong problem-solving and analytical skills
  • Ability to mentor and develop junior engineers
  • Comfortable working in a collaborative, team-oriented setting

Nice To Haves

  • Experience with Python, C#, or .NET-based applications
  • Familiarity with 3D mechanical design tools (e.g., SolidWorks)
  • Experience in manufacturing environments, including test and assembly processes
  • Knowledge of Lean, Six Sigma, or continuous improvement methodologies
  • Experience with MRP/ERP systems (e.g., Syteline)
  • Background in electrical power systems or switching technologies

Responsibilities

  • Lead the design and development of embedded electronic systems, including hardware, firmware, and supporting software
  • Define and develop system-level architecture, specifications, and design requirements
  • Design and develop analog, digital, and mixed-signal circuits for manufacturability
  • Develop embedded firmware using C/C++ for microcontroller-based systems
  • Create and maintain test and production software used for product validation, calibration, and customer applications
  • Design PCB schematics and layouts using tools such as Altium or KiCad
  • Perform system bring-up, debugging, and troubleshooting across hardware and firmware
  • Develop test strategies, fixtures, and built-in test systems for low-volume production environments
  • Support manufacturing, assembly, and quality processes, including documentation and continuous improvement initiatives
  • Lead and participate in design reviews to ensure robust and reliable product performance
  • Mentor and guide co-op engineers and junior team members
  • Collaborate cross-functionally with manufacturing, quality, and other engineering teams
